Police Encounter Erupts in Bilimora

A dramatic shootout occurred in the Bilimora area of Navsari district, leading to the arrest of four alleged gangsters by the State Monitoring Cell (SMC) of the Gujarat Police. The incident, which took place on the morning of November 11, resulted in one accused person sustaining a bullet injury.

Details of the Operation and Recovery

Deputy Inspector General (DIG) Nirlipt Rai of the SMC confirmed the cross-firing event. He stated that during the exchange of fire, one individual was injured, and the police team successfully apprehended all four accused. The authorities seized a significant cache of illegal weapons from the gangsters' possession.

A total of three country-made pistols and twenty-seven live rounds were recovered. The situation was quickly brought under control, and the injured accused was provided with immediate medical treatment. Officials confirmed that the accused have been taken for further care.

Legal Proceedings and Ongoing Investigation

An First Information Report (FIR) in this case is slated to be filed shortly at the SMC police station in Gandhinagar. The investigation into the matter is actively progressing as authorities work to uncover further details about the gang's activities and connections.
